Arrow Attn: Turbo Prelude Owners (this buds for u)

I am swapping an H22 into my Accord and I plan on turbocharging it in 4 months. I have these following questions for you cool guys out there.

1.What is your turbo setup?
2. What internals do you have?
3. What is your compression ratio?
4. What octane are you using?
5. How much boost are you running?

I don't own a Prelude. Nor do I own a Turbo car (YET). But i can answer your questions.

1.) Any turbo setup is good as long as it works and is reliable. Most people just go buy kits such as Drag, Fmax, Greddy... Etc Etc...
2.) If you are going to be boosting over 7 PSI I suggest you build the bottom end before you blow it. Companies such as JE and Arias make very good pistons and many people use them because they are very reliable. As for Rods Companies such as Eagle and Crower make good rods even though they make both very nice pistons and rods for you can just go and buy a bottom end kit. Now if you plan on doing any boring or machining mods thats another story.
3.)With the more boost you will want lesser compression such as 8:1 or 8.5:1. Boost and Compression - pick one of the 2 not both. With boost it will raise your compression rating and you risk the chance of pinging the motor.
4.) ALWAYS WITH A TURBO RUN 93 OR HIGHER OCTANE! Turbos produce heat, fuel burns and with that you may get pre-detonation of the air fuel mixture. the octane rating is nothing more than itrs vulneralbilty and proness to predetonation. The higher the rating the less prone it is to predetonation.
5.) You decide how much boost is good for you. overboost it you blow your shit. With a built bottom end and lower compression you should be able to push high numbers such as 15 and maybe even 20. Wicked sh!t.

I hope that helps you and you make the right choices in setting everything up before you go and blow your shit up. Theres more to a turbo than just the turbo.
